The Mechanics of Mayhem: Gameplay and Objectives

The fundamental mechanic of navigating a chicken across a road filled with speeding vehicles remains consistent across most iterations of the gameplay. Players typically control the chicken's movement using taps, swipes, or button presses. Precise timing is crucial, as even a slight miscalculation can result in a squawky demise. The difficulty curve is brilliantly implemented, beginning with relatively sparse traffic and gradually introducing more vehicles, increasing their speed, and altering their patterns. This progression ensures that the game remains engaging for both newcomers and seasoned players alike. The objective, of course, is to reach the other side of the road without becoming roadkill. Each successful crossing earns the player points, and often unlocks new skins or power-ups.

The Psychology of Play: Why is it so Addictive?

The enduring popularity of this style of game is rooted in several psychological principles. The continuous, incremental increase in difficulty provides a consistent sense of challenge, motivating players to improve their skills and strive for higher scores. The game taps into our innate desire for mastery and accomplishment. Each successful crossing offers a small dopamine rush, reinforcing the behavior and encouraging players to continue. The quick, bite-sized gameplay loops are also perfectly suited to our modern attention spans. It's easy to pick up for a quick game during a commute or a short break, making it a convenient and accessible form of entertainment. The inherent risk-reward dynamic is also compelling – the thrill of narrowly escaping disaster adds an element of excitement and suspense.

Variations and Derivatives: Exploring the Expanding Universe

While the core concept of the chicken crossing the road remains consistent, developers have introduced numerous variations and derivatives to keep the gameplay fresh and exciting. Some versions incorporate power-ups, such as temporary invincibility or speed boosts, adding a strategic layer to the game. Others feature different characters, replacing the chicken with other animals or even quirky human figures. The environments also vary, ranging from realistic highways to fantastical landscapes. These variations demonstrate the versatility of the core mechanic and its ability to adapt to different themes and aesthetics. The Rise of Multiplayer Modes

One particularly interesting development has been the introduction of multiplayer modes. These allow players to compete against each other in real-time, adding a new dimension of challenge and excitement. Instead of simply trying to beat a high score, players now have to outmaneuver their opponents while simultaneously dodging traffic. This competitive element significantly enhances the game’s replayability and social appeal. Multiplayer modes often incorporate various game types, such as races to reach the other side of the road or last-chicken-standing scenarios. This fosters a sense of community and encourages players to return for more.
